HTML5+PHP+JS前端图片压缩上传实现

前端上传图片时,常遇到上传大文件导致加载慢的问题,是高分辨率的图片。HTML5+PHP+JS 的组合,挺适合这个问题。通过HTML5 File API,可以在前端直接读取并压缩图片,用Canvas进一步优化,生成 Base64 编码的数据传给后台。PHP 接收到这些数据后,解码并保存图片,操作简单又高效。,上传过程中,还可以根据需要调整图片的质量和格式,确保服务器压力不大,同时让用户体验更好。是在电商和社交平台等场景,提升了图片上传速度和质量控制。别忘了,安全性、性能优化、错误也是开发中需要注意的细节。为了提高用户体验,前端可以进度条、预览等功能哦。

rar 文件大小:74.39KB